The Bing Boys are Here, 1916
Scenes from the popular revue, The Bing Boys are Here starring Alfred Lester, George Robey, Lillian Davies and Blanche Stocker. The show was one of the most popular of the Great War period. Date: 1916

The Bing Boys are Here: A Captivating Snapshot of Comedy and Entertainment during the Great War This evocative photograph captures the spirit of merriment and camaraderie that defined the popular revue, The Bing Boys are Here, during the tumultuous year of 1916. The image showcases an enchanting scene from the show, featuring an all-star cast that included Alfred Lester, George Robey, Lillian Davies, and Blanche Stocker. Amidst the backdrop of the First World War, The Bing Boys are Here served as a much-needed respite for the weary public, providing a welcome distraction from the harsh realities of the home front and the battlefields of the Western Front. The revue, which premiered in 1916, quickly became one of the most popular shows of the Great War period, drawing large audiences with its mix of comedy, music, and dance.
